Looking at the photo, it "looks that maybe", someone has been into this amplifier before. I see a couple of things that I haven't seen before on a brand new, straight from manufacturer on the board.
Just saying, I haven't seen them before, but could have still been done there.
It could be a any of a number of things. The DEI transistors are usually the #1 culprit and the first thing to discard.
It could also be a solder drip under the board like I just recently found with another brand new DX 500V amp that I repaired for a good friend of mine.
As far as the blown trace under the switches, I have seen that numerous times.
And yes, the folks at Galaxy will generally help you.
Just find the info on their website to get a RA number and ship it to them.

Update.... Powers on and keys
With meter behind the amp:
Power off: the SWRs are around 2.25ish
Power on: SWRs around 3.
Preamp on SWRs around 4+
Leaving the preamp on and turning the dial a watt on the SWRs drop to 1.3 it doesn't matter where the variable is set, it stays 1.3
Turning the Delay on makes no difference other than it actually works.
*The meter on the radio closely matches the meter readings in all steps.*
ZERO power output, it's actually putting out less than the radio alone. I find it hard to believe that I smoked the transistors, even though they're DEIs, mainly because the (smell) isn't/wasn't there.
Anyway... That's where I'm at right now.
 
The winds may have opened - just see if you can make the continuity check - from relay "bad spot" to output winds and see if you have an open trace there too...relay contacts can also "open" preventing power going to the combo wind back there so the transistors just sit pretty looking back at you...
